Review from Book News Inc.: The first volume in this two-volume set from the October 2011 conference presents recent research on road and railway engineering, maintenance, transportation planning, construction materials, and operational organization. Three papers from the Harbin Institute of Technology analyze the reserve capacity of city road networks under winter conditions, traffic flow characteristics during snow and ice, and the possibility of applying fault tolerance to traffic safety. The second volume explores modern logistics system planning, vehicle design, carrier operations, traffic control, economic development, low carbon technology, and urban planning. Container terminal unloading operations are optimized with the genetic algorithm and the aerodynamics of a minibus are simulated. Other topics of the 263 papers include prediction of soft soil foundation settlement, a high temperature performance of an asphalt mixture, passenger behavior during emergency evacuation of a subway station, and coordinated ramp metering based on ant colony optimization.

Review from Book News Inc.: Some 370 papers were presented in four simultaneous tracks on advances in civil engineering, advances in structural engineering, advanced transportation, and architecture and building materials. More specific areas are structural engineering, monitoring and control of structures, structural rehabilitation, retrofitting and strengthening, reliability and durability of structures, computational mechanics, construction technology, computer simulation and computer-aided design and engineering, and engineering management. Among individual papers are discussions such as the computational analysis of point-supported full-glass roof structure, economic evaluation and decision research on urban heating modes in the north, the wind-induced response analysis of double-layer cylindrical lattice shells, residual stress analysis by multiple sequential coupling for non-scallop welding joints, and the quantitative analysis of ventilation network reliability assessments. The three volumes are paged and indexed together.

Review from Book News Inc.: Over 250 presentations from the architecture and building materials track of the conference were selected for this fourth of four volumes of proceedings. They cover architectural design and theory, building technology science, urban planning and design, ecological architecture and building energy saving technology, traditional and advanced construction materials, and related topics. Among specific topics are the conceptual design of high-rise structures, predicting coincidence effects of sound insulation of a wall, evaluating leading products of energy-saving wall material, large wind power tower structure concept optimization, and the side effect of the development of Chinese real estate. Proceedings of the 11th International Conference of Chinese Transportation Professionals, held in Nanjing, China, August 14-17, 2011. Organized by Chinese Overseas Transportation Association (COTA); Southeast University. Sponsored by the Transportation & Development Institute of ASCE; National Natural Science Foundation of China (NSFC). This collection contains 434 peer-reviewed papers discussing critical transportation issues, sharing experience in transportation research and development, and exchanging ideas for future transportation studies. Topics include: transportation policy and economics; transportation planning and modeling; traffic operations, management, and control; intelligent transportation systems (ITS); traffic safety and emergency response; transportation and sustainability; transit and rail systems; transportation infrastructure design and construction; pavement and materials engineering, and highway maintenance; logistics and freight transportation; vehicle technologies; and water transportation and aviation.
